Yummy Hostess Only Stamps



This card uses two level one hostess stamp sets that go with each other perfectly. One is called 'Darling Dots' and the other is 'Sweet Little Sentiments'. Both are all occasion sets, one has images and the other sentiments. I love the color combination on this card--it comes from the Candy Lane Designer Series Paper. The colors are Close to Cocoa, Pink Pirhouette, Ridinghood Red and Very Vanilla with a hint of Chocolate Chip.
